Old Forester
Old Forester Perfect Old Fashioned
“When it comes to an Old Fashioned I want to amplify the natural flavors of the bourbon, not mask them,” says James Joseph, Old Forester Brand Ambassador. “Old Forester 86 has an incredible blend of sweet vanilla notes along with subtle hints of baking spices and citrus oils. After adding the bitters, simple syrup, and expressing the oils of an orange and lemon, the natural flavors of the bourbon are magnified creating a deliciously balanced perfect Old Fashioned.”
- .5oz Old Forester Perfect Old Fashioned Syrup (link to buy here)
- 2oz Old Forester 86p or 100p Bourbon
- Orange peel
- Lemon Peel
For a more classic take, try the Old Forester Original Old Fashioned:
- 2 oz Old Forester 86p or 100p
- 2 to 3 dashes of Bitters
- ¼ to ½ oz of Simple Syrup
Garnish with lemon and orange peel
*Do not shake only stir and pour over ice (large cube preferred)
Woodford Reserve
Woodford Reserve Manhattan
“The high rye content of Woodford Reserve Bourbon (18%) makes it the perfect bourbon whiskey for a Manhattan,” explains Michael Toscano, New York Brand Ambassador for Woodford Reserve. “While the commonly found sweet notes of bourbon whiskey are present, the spice of rye shines through and gives you just enough bite to balance with the sweet vermouth and angostura bitters. This unique balance of sweet and spice provides you with the familiar flavors found in a traditional Manhattan cocktail while also delivering a variation on this classic cocktail you were never expecting, but so happy to have found.”
- 2 parts Woodford Reserve
- ¾ part Sweet Vermouth (Carpano Antica Formula)
- 3 dashes of Angostura bitters
**when in Manhattan, it is recommended that you pay homage to the zipcode 212:
- 2 parts Woodford
- 1 part Carpano Antica Formula
- 2 dashes of Angostura Bitters
Gentleman Jack
JD GJ Whiskey Sour
“The smoothness in the Gentleman Jack together with the vanilla and caramel flavors makes it perfect for the classic cocktail Whiskey Sour,” explains Madeleine Rapp, New York Jack Daniel’s Brand Ambassador. “The high corn content (80%) together with the double charcoal filtration makes it a perfect match with the fresh lemon juice and the simple syrup. Adding eggwhite will add the extra silky texture that complements the smoothness of the whiskey perfectly. Garnish with Angostura Bitters or lemon oils to get the aroma to complete the flavor.”
- 3 Parts Gentleman Jack
- 1 ½ Parts Lemon Juice
- 1 Part Simple Syrup
- Dash of Bitters
Add ice and shake
Jack Daniel’s Single Barrel
“The carefully selected barrels of Jack Daniel’s Single Barrel makes a perfect Old Fashioned with its chocolate, dried fruits and vanilla notes that perfectly matches with the Angostura Bitters and the sugar,” says Rapp. “Adding the oils of a lemon or an orange peel complements the flavors in the Single Barrel and brings the best of the Old Fashioned with a long finish. Serving the drink over a big ice cube gives you the full experience of a Jack Daniel’s Single Barrel Old Fashioned.”
- 1.5 oz Jack Daniel’s Single Barrel
- 1 tsp Simple Syrup
- 3 Dashes of Angostura Bitters
